首页 » 软件优化 » C语言,探索编程世界的语言基石

C语言,探索编程世界的语言基石

duote123 2024-12-29 00:14:05 0

扫一扫用手机浏览

文章目录 [+]

C语言作为一门历史悠久、功能强大的编程语言,自1972年诞生以来,一直备受关注。在众多编程语言中,C语言以其简洁、高效、易学等特点,成为编程世界的基石。本文将从C语言的发展历程、核心特点、应用领域等方面进行探讨,以帮助读者深入了解这一重要的编程语言。

一、C语言的发展历程

1. 诞生背景

20世纪60年代,计算机科学迅速发展,编程语言的需求日益增长。1969年,贝尔实验室的Dennis Ritchie博士开始设计C语言,以解决B语言在编写系统软件时的局限性。

2. 发展历程

1972年,C语言的第一版问世。此后,C语言不断发展,逐渐形成了多个版本。1983年,ANSI(美国国家标准协会)发布了C语言的第一个标准——C89;1990年,C99标准发布,进一步丰富了C语言的功能。

二、C语言的核心特点

1. 简洁易学

C语言语法简洁,结构清晰,易于理解和掌握。这使得C语言成为初学者入门编程的优选语言。

2. 高效运行

C语言编译后的程序运行效率高,占用系统资源少,适用于编写系统软件、嵌入式系统等对性能要求较高的应用。

3. 可移植性强

C语言具有很好的可移植性,可以在不同的操作系统和硬件平台上运行,为跨平台开发提供了便利。

4. 兼容性强

C语言具有丰富的库函数,可以方便地与其他编程语言进行交互,如C++、Java等。

5. 强大的数据结构

C语言提供了丰富的数据结构,如数组、指针、结构体、联合体等,可以满足各种编程需求。

三、C语言的应用领域

1. 操作系统开发

C语言是操作系统开发的核心语言,如Unix、Linux、Windows等操作系统均使用了C语言。

2. 系统软件编写

C语言可以用于编写各种系统软件,如编译器、数据库管理系统、网络通信软件等。

3. 嵌入式系统开发

C语言在嵌入式系统开发中占据重要地位,如嵌入式操作系统、物联网设备等。

4. 游戏开发

C语言在游戏开发中具有广泛的应用,如Unity引擎、Unreal Engine等均支持C语言。

C语言作为编程世界的基石,为我国计算机事业的发展做出了巨大贡献。了解C语言的发展历程、核心特点和应用领域,有助于我们更好地掌握这一重要的编程语言。在未来的编程道路上,C语言将继续发挥其重要作用,助力我国计算机事业的繁荣发展。

相关文章

Go语言映射,详细介绍其原理与应用

随着信息技术的飞速发展,编程语言在各个领域得到了广泛的应用。Go语言作为一种高效、简洁的编程语言,以其并发处理能力强、运行速度快等...

软件优化 2024-12-29 阅读0 评论0

C语言,探索编程世界的语言基石

C语言作为一门历史悠久、功能强大的编程语言,自1972年诞生以来,一直备受关注。在众多编程语言中,C语言以其简洁、高效、易学等特点...

软件优化 2024-12-29 阅读 评论0

CSS改名字,技术革新背后的美学追求

随着互联网的飞速发展,前端技术日新月异,CSS(层叠样式表)作为网页设计中不可或缺的一部分,其重要性不言而喻。在技术的不断演进中,...

软件优化 2024-12-28 阅读0 评论0

IT卡根目录,数字时代下的创新之源

在数字时代,信息技术(IT)已成为推动社会进步的重要力量。而IT卡根目录,作为IT领域知识体系的核心,不仅为我国IT产业的发展提供...

软件优化 2024-12-28 阅读0 评论0

IT思维导图,引领未来创新与发展的导航图

随着科技的飞速发展,信息技术(IT)已经渗透到我们生活的方方面面。在这个日新月异的时代,如何运用IT思维导图来引领未来创新与发展,...

软件优化 2024-12-28 阅读1 评论0